University of Central Missouri first opened its doors in 1871. There were only a few students at the school, but it has since grown into a campus of over 12,000. Students attend classes at the university and online. There are almost 50 countries represented at the university. The school is located near Kansas City, and it sprawls across more than 1,500 acres.
University of Central Missouri has a student population that is over 50% female. There are 150 different programs that students can pursue while they are attending the university. Students can partake in more than 200 clubs and organizations. The school participates in sporting events held by the NCAA.
University of Central Missouri has over 200 employees who teach and take care of the administrative aspect of the school. The university offers one of the most competitive benefits packages in the state. Supplemental insurance is offered to each employee in addition to the initial health coverage provided by the school. Other benefits include crisis leave and workers’ compensation.
